Summary:

The 73859 zip code is home to a single high school, Vici High School, which serves students in grades 9-12. While the school's performance has fluctuated in recent years, it appears to have some academic strengths, particularly in certain subject areas, despite facing challenges related to its small size and the socioeconomic factors of its student population.

Vici High School has seen its statewide ranking and performance rating vary significantly, ranging from a high of 113th out of 463 schools in 2024-2025 to a low of 349th out of 439 schools in 2022-2023. The school's 4-year graduation rate of 82.2% in 2023-2024 was slightly below the state average, and its chronic absenteeism rate of 19.0% in 2024-2025 was higher than the state average. However, the school's 11th-grade proficiency rates in English Language Arts, Mathematics, and Science were generally higher than the state averages in 2024-2025, suggesting some academic strengths.

With a small student population of just 86 students and a low student-to-teacher ratio of 7.7 to 1, Vici High School may benefit from more personalized attention and support for its students. However, the school's high percentage of students eligible for free or reduced-price lunch (48.84% in 2023-2024) indicates that it serves a population with greater socioeconomic challenges, which could be a factor in its overall performance.
